Output edb2fd3dd355fcd1ffb222ee0a7bf8fe6c83046504593402fa43aa4cda583377:1

value
17357851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e45866701fd05590de59bd99990c6deaf48060ad OP_EQUALVERIFY OP_CHECKSIG
address
1MpNxtTxcj65rqpnC8M137gKRWP86hxoqg
transaction
edb2fd3dd355fcd1ffb222ee0a7bf8fe6c83046504593402fa43aa4cda583377
spent
true